	#calendar1 .cpYearNavigation,
	#calendar1 .cpMonthNavigation,
	#calendar1 .cpYearNavigation a,
	#calendar1 .cpMonthNavigation a
			{
			background-color:#007ac3 !important;
			text-align:center !important;
			vertical-align:center !important;
			text-decoration:none !important;
			color: #fff !important;
			font-weight:bold !important;
			}
	#calendar1 .cpMonthNavigation span {
		color: #fff !important;
	}
	#calendar1 .cpDayColumnHeader,
	#calendar1 .cpYearNavigation,
	#calendar1 .cpMonthNavigation,
	#calendar1 .cpCurrentMonthDate,
	#calendar1 .cpCurrentMonthDate a,
	#calendar1 .cpCurrentMonthDateDisabled,
	#calendar1 .cpOtherMonthDate,
	#calendar1 .cpOtherMonthDate a,
	#calendar1 .cpOtherMonthDateDisabled,
	#calendar1 .cpCurrentDate,
	#calendar1 .cpCurrentDateDisabled,
	#calendar1 .cpTodayText,
	#calendar1 .cpTodayTextDisabled,
	#calendar1 .cpText
			{
			font-family:arial !important;
			font-size:8pt !important;
			color: #015a92 !important;
			}
	TD#calendar1 .cpDayColumnHeader
			{
			text-align:right !important;
			border:solid thin #6677DD !important;
			border-width:0 0 1 0 !important;
			color: #003454 !important;
			font-weight: bold !important;
			}
	#calendar1 .cpCurrentMonthDate,
	#calendar1 .cpOtherMonthDate,
	#calendar1 .cpCurrentDate
			{
			padding: 2px !important;
			text-align:center !important;
			text-decoration:none !important;
			}
	#calendar1 .cpCurrentMonthDateDisabled,
	#calendar1 .cpOtherMonthDateDisabled,
	#calendar1 .cpCurrentDateDisabled
			{
			color:#D0D0D0 !important;
			text-align:right !important;
			text-decoration:line-through !important;
			}
	#calendar1 .cpCurrentMonthDate
			{
			color:#007ac3 !important;
			font-weight:bold !important;
			}
	#calendar1 .cpCurrentDate
			{
			color: #000 !important;
			font-weight:bold !important;
			}
	#calendar1 .cpOtherMonthDate
			{
			color:#808080 !important;
			}
	TD #calendar1 .cpCurrentDate
			{
			color:#FFFFFF !important;
			background-color: #6677DD !important;
			border-width:1 !important;
			border:solid thin #000000 !important;
			}
	TD #calendar1 .cpCurrentDateDisabled
			{
			border-width:1 !important;
			border:solid thin #FFAAAA !important;
			}
	TD #calendar1 .cpTodayText,
	TD #calendar1 .cpTodayTextDisabled
			{
			border:solid thin #6677DD !important;
			border-width:1 0 0 0 !important;
			}
	A #calendar1 .cpTodayText,
	SPAN #calendar1 .cpTodayTextDisabled
			{
			height:20px !important;
			}
	A #calendar1 .cpTodayText
			{
			color:#6677DD !important;
			font-weight:bold !important;
			}
	SPAN #calendar1 .cpTodayTextDisabled
			{
			color:#D0D0D0 !important;
			}
	#calendar1 .cpBorder
			{
			border:solid thin #6677DD !important;
			}